Step 1: Ingredients

4 ounces (1/2 cup / 113g) sour cream
1 tablespoon minced fresh dill
1 tablespoon freshly squeezed lemon juice
8 ounces (1 cup/ 226 g) cream cheese, at room temperature (or microwaved for 30 seconds)
4 ounces (113g) smoked salmon, minced

Step 2: Combine

Combine all ingredients in a bowl.  

Grind in fresh salt and pepper to taste.

Mix well.  

Step 3: Assemble Appetizers

To make super cute finger-food appetizers, combine salmon dip with crackers, sliced cucumbers, halved mini tomatoes, and fresh dill.
